Another responsive site from Forum One - FreedomHouse.org

Another responsive Omega-based Drupal 7 mobile site from Forum One (www.forumone.com). This one uses JS Maps (www.drupal.org/project/jsmap) to make the SVG maps & data mobile friendly. Again, another solid example of Drupal on the mobile front.

FreeEnterprise.com - responsive Drupal 7

The US Chamber just launched FreeEenterprise.com with a responsive theme on Drupal 7. It's a consolidation of three previous sites into a single magazine style web property, all mobile friendly. A great example of Drupal's mobile potential.

jQuery Visualize Plugin: Accessible Charts & Graphs from Table Elements using HTML 5 Canvas

Visualize is a Views style plug-in for implementing the jQuery Visualize charting tool.

jQuery Visualize provides accessible charts providing textual information to non-visual users.
It uses a technique with JavaScript to scrape data from an HTML table and generate charts using the HTML 5 Canvas element.
